Total event count of specific field

hagjos43
Contributor

My Query:

index=blah sourcetype="blah-2" | dedup User_IP

This works by extracting the unique IP's defined by the field User_IP, and the eventcount at the top of the search returns a total of say "395". What I want it to do is actually spit out the number within the search results so I can add this to a dashboard.

I can't for the life of me find the correct command to do so.
